Eighth level of the European reference tool for the description and comparison of qualifications developed at national, international or sectoral level. The learning outcomes relevant to EQF level 8 are:
- knowledge: knowledge at the most advanced frontier of a field of work or study and at the interface between fields;
- skills: the most advanced and specialised skills and techniques, including synthesis and evaluation, required to solve critical problems in research or innovation, and to extend and redefine existing knowledge or professional practice;
- responsibility and autonomy: demonstrate substantial authority, innovation, autonomy, scholarly and professional integrity and sustained commitment to the development of new ideas or processes at the forefront of work or study contexts including research.
